VLC бета для Android не работает намерение
Привет, я создал приложение для Android, которое использует VLC для воспроизведения прямых трансляций, но у меня проблема
я использую бета-неон VLC для воспроизведения потоков из моего приложения, но у меня проблема
Я использую Android, чтобы открыть плейлист.m3u для игры.
коды, которые я использую для своих целей,
package : org.videolan.vlc.betav7neon
activity : org.videolan.vlc.betav7neon.gui.video.VideoPlayerActivity
data type : video/*
video url : http://uk-iptv.co.uk/istream/rob/69314.m3u
теперь это работает, и он открывает vlc perfect, но потом моя проблема начинается, когда он загружает vlc, он застревает на экране с вращающимся конусом, говоря: "Пожалуйста, подождите с кнопкой воспроизведения за ним, и поток никогда не начнет воспроизводиться, независимо от того, как долго я его покидаю"
я знаю, что список воспроизведения в порядке, потому что если я сам открою приложение vlc и воспроизведу поток, который он открывает в секунду, проблема только кажется, когда я открываю поток, который намеревался:/
я пытался использовать mx player, но даже если он говорит, что он поддерживает m3u и прямые трансляции, приложение просто говорит, что не может воспроизводить видео:/
кто-нибудь может помочь, я понятия не имею, что происходит
2 ответа
Просто чтобы выложить это в сети. Если вы хотите использовать диспетчер активности командной строки для трансляции намерений, вы можете использовать это:
am start "<URI>;type=<MIMETYPE>;component=org.videolan.vlc.betav7neon/.gui.video.VideoPlayerActivity;end"
Действие "вид" вместо, возможно, "основного" по умолчанию, кажется, то, что вам не хватает.
'action': 'view',
'package': 'org.videolan.vlc.betav7neon',
'class': 'org.videolan.vlc.betav7neon.gui.video.VideoPlayerActivity',
'uri': urllib.quote(url),